                                            Question : I have been takin a lot if Zantac and sudafed the one you have to get from the pharmacy , I tested positive for meth today will those products cause that?
Please get back to me ASAP , CPS Took my son because of that 
Also what other over the counter will do that? I have had the runs for two days I needed to take something for that I can't think of the name !
                            
                                    Brief Answer:
Sudafed is the cause
Detailed Answer:
Hi and thank you so much for this query.
I am so sorry to hear about testing positive for meths today. I understand it has taken a great toll on you with the CPS taking your son away.
Pseudoephedrine(sudafed) is the principal raw material used in producing methamphetamines. This is  the drug responsible for this possible test being positive. I am so sorry to hear about the loss of your husband. Accept my sincere heartfelt condolence.
If you have not taken Vynase recently, it will not show in urine but can show in the hair exam because it takes averagely 90days for products to test negative in the hair. It is but logical that the hair tested negative for meths because you have not taken sudafed long enough for it to have been incorporated into hair above the scalp that can be harvested for testing.
